Mando's Machine

movie

Mando's Machine poster unavailable

Released April 12, 2004

Overview

It's New Year's 1980 in the San Fernando Valley, and a trio of wanna-be Woodward and Bernstein High School Journalists are out to expose a shady late night televangelist and shenanigans ensue.